About
"Tower Defense - Alien Invaders" is a free online game available on Poki, where you defend against waves of invading aliens. No downloads or login are required, making it easily accessible on mobile, tablet, or computer. Your goal is to strategically place and upgrade towers to destroy the aliens before they reach your base, protecting humanity from an extraterrestrial threat.